February is Teen Dating Violence Awareness Month. Join us on this journey to Empowering Teens to Recognize Healthy Relationships and Trust Their Own Voice In this month’s podcast, hear from Sofia Veronesi, a survivor and a member of the Jane Doe No More Survivors Speak team.

Sofia is a junior in college, and she is courageously sharing her story to help empower teens to recognize healthy relationships, trust their instincts, and find their own voice.


Topics Discussed:

  • Teen Sexual Violence Awareness Month
  • The importance of empowering teens to recognize healthy relationships
  • Common misconceptions about what abusive relationships look like
  • The emotional and legal aftermath
  • The role of isolation, mind games, and the influence of social media in abusive relationships
  • Encouragement to speak up, reach out for help, and prioritize self-love and self-worth
  • The critical importance of supportive friends, family, and advocacy communities
